AI Contract Overview
The contract seeks to develop advanced financial models focused on tax increment forecasting, bond financing structures, and public-private investment frameworks to support economic development initiatives. The work requires detailed analysis of fiscal sustainability and equitable cost allocation within Tax Allocation Districts to determine their feasibility and long-term viability. The scope centers on creating robust analytical tools that inform capital planning decisions and ensure responsible use of public funds alongside private investment. Interested parties must respond by July 20, 2026, under the subcontract category with a NAICS code of 541611, indicating the work falls under management consulting services. The contract is issued by the Atlanta Development Authority in Georgia and is accessible through the state’s procurement portal. While specific performance location and point of contact details are not provided, the emphasis is on delivering high-quality financial analysis that directly supports the authority’s mission to drive equitable regional growth through innovative capital structuring.
